Cutters Offense Stalls in Loss to Aberdeen

The Williamsport Crosscutters dropped a 4-2 decision on Sunday afternoon against the Aberdeen IronBirds at Ripken Stadium to snap a three game winning streak. The Cutters finished their first six game road trip of the season with a .500 mark by going 3-3. The bullpen was the star of the night as three pitchers combined to toss four scoreless innings and give the Cutters offense a chance for a rally.

The Cutters fell behind in the bottom of the first inning after Kirvin Moesquit advanced to third base on a wild pitch and then scored on an error by Cutters catcher Gregori Rivero to make it 1-0. Luke Leftwich would work out of the inning allowing just the single run to score. Aberdeen put the pressure on Leftwich again in the bottom of the third inning plating a pair of runs on four base hits to take a 3-0 lead.

Williamsport would see the IronBirds lead stretch to 4-0 in the bottom of the fourth inning before the bullpen would take over. Kenny Koplove was first out of the bullpen for the Cutters as he worked two scoreless innings while helping swing some momentum to his team's side. Andrew Godail followed by working a scoreless seventh inning. The Cutters would string together some offense in the sixth and seventh innings picking up a run in each.

Andrew Amaro lead off the sixth inning with his first double of the season to give the Cutters a runner in scoring position. Amaro moved over to third base on a ground out and would score on a sacrifice fly from Mark laird to make it 4-1. In the seventh inning Jesus Posso socred Venn Biter from third base on an RBI groundout to second base to cut the IronBirds lead to 4-2. Biter reached base on a throwing error from the Aberdeen Shortstop. Jacob Waguespack worked a scoreless eighth inning in his second appearance but the rally would be too late for the Cutters in the end.

WP: Zach Albin (1-4 3.67 ERA) LP: Luke Leftwich (1-1 2.55 ERA) SV: Jay Flaa (3) Crosscutters Record: 24-12
